Descripción:
A Learjet 55 corporate jet sustained substantial damage in an emergency landing accident at Sevilla Airport (SVQ), Spain.
About seven minutes after takeoff from Sevilla the pilot radioed that he was returning to the airport. Ten minutes later the pilot radioed an emergency. The airplane landed on runway 27 at high speed. The right hand main gear collapsed. The airplane travelled 2000 m before it came to rest outside the runway.
